The single went to number one on every major British chart, remained at number one for four weeks, and charted for 13 weeks. It was included on their 1966 album Revolver and issued as a single, coupled with "Eleanor Rigby". "Yellow Submarine" is a song by the English rock band the Beatles, written by Paul McCartney and John Lennon, with lead vocals by Ringo Starr.
